Brent Barrett
Brent Barrett made his Broadway debut as Tony in the revival
of WEST SIDE STORY, which he continued in the international
tour. Mr. Barrett continued on Broadway in the Alan Jay Lerner musical
DANCE A LITTLE CLOSER; Frank Butler in the
Broadway revival of Irving Berlin's ANNIE GET YOUR GUN
(opposite Reba McEntire); Billy Flynn in CHICAGO
- THE MUSICAL; Maximillion in the Broadway production
of CANDIDE. He was nominated for an Olivier Award,
for his role of Fred Graham/Petrucchio in the London premier
of the revival of KISS ME, KATE.
Mr. Barrett has performed with opera companies throughout the United
States, including the role of Tommy Albright in New York City Opera's
production of BRIGADOON. Other operatic performances
have been with the Minnesota Opera, Opera Pacific, Michigan Opera
and Kentucky Opera. Mr. Barrett has also appeared as a soloist with
some of the finest pops and symphonic orchestras in the U.S. and England,
including the Boston Pops, The New York Festival of Song at Carnegie
Hall, the London Sinfonetta and the Birmingham Symphony under the
direction of Sir Simon Rattle.
The Kander and Ebb Album is Mr. Barrett's first solo CD,
and he recently released his second recording, The Alan Jay Lerner
Album. He can also be heard on the following recordings; BRIGADOON,
GRAND HOTEL, DANCE A LITTE CLOSER, SHOW STOPPERS, THE BUZBY BERKELY
ALBUM, LOST IN BOSTON IV, UNSUM MUSICALS VOL. III AND THE MAURY YESTON
SONGBOOK.
Over the years Mr. Barrett has appeared in television and film, including
Hercules, Longtime Companion, All My Children, Another World
and Guiding Light.
